2. GPU Miners: Versatility and Flexibility

While Bitcoin has largely moved to ASIC dominance, many altcoins remain GPU-mineable. GPUs are perfect for miners who want to switch between coins based on profitability or who prefer decentralized mining ecosystems.

3. FPGA Miners: Customizable Efficiency

FPGAs sit between ASICs and GPUs—programmable hardware that can be optimized for specific algorithms. While they require technical know-how, they offer unmatched adaptability.

Comparing ASICs, GPUs, and FPGAs: Which Is Right for You?

FeatureASIC MinersGPU MinersFPGA Miners
Best ForBitcoin, specific coinsAltcoin flexibilityCustomizable algorithms
Hash RateHighModerate to HighVariable
Energy EfficiencyVery HighModerateHigh
CostModerate to HighModerate to HighModerate + programming cost
FlexibilityLowHighVery High
Ease of UseEasyModerateAdvanced knowledge needed

Choose ASICs for maximum ROI on established coins like Bitcoin. Go with GPUs if you value flexibility and want to explore multiple altcoins. FPGAs are best for technically skilled miners who want full control over their setup.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

What is the most energy-efficient mining hardware in 2024?
The Bitmain Antminer S21 Hydro leads with ~16.9 J/TH efficiency, making it ideal for large-scale Bitcoin mining where power costs are a major concern.

How do I choose between ASIC, GPU, and FPGA mining?
Use ASICs for maximum efficiency on single coins like Bitcoin. Choose GPUs for flexibility across altcoins. FPGAs suit advanced users who want customizable, reprogrammable hardware.

What cooling solutions work best for high-power rigs?
Immersion cooling offers superior thermal control for large farms. Hydro cooling is effective in hot climates, while air cooling suffices for smaller setups.

Can I start mining with just one GPU or FPGA?
Yes—single-unit setups are great for learning and testing. Profits will be minimal initially but can scale over time.

What are the risks of using cryptocurrency mining hardware?
Key risks include hardware failure from continuous operation, rising electricity costs eroding margins, and rapid obsolescence due to newer models entering the market.

Is GPU mining still profitable in 2024?
Yes—for certain altcoins like Ethereum Classic or Ravencoin. Profitability depends on local electricity rates, coin prices, and efficient rig configuration.
